Precise Plastic Rotor Float Water Flowmeters: Cost-Effective and Reliable
Plastic rotor float water flowmeters are a dependable choice for measuring water flow in various applications. Constructed from durable plastic, these meters are immune to corrosion and can withstand the harsh environments often found in industrial settings. Their simple design enables accurate flow measurement with minimal maintenance requirements.
One of the key advantages of plastic rotor float water flowmeters is their affordability. They are often more economical than other types of flowmeters, making check here them an desirable option for businesses looking to reduce their operating expenditures.
In addition to being cost-effective, plastic rotor float water flowmeters are also known for their precision. They provide reliable readings over a extensive range of flow rates. This makes them suitable for a variety of applications, including water delivery, irrigation, and industrial process monitoring.
